Understanding What MREs Are

MREs are self-contained, individual field rations designed for military personnel but popular among campers, preppers, and emergency planners. They come with a main entrée, sides, snacks, and sometimes a beverage mix—all packaged to last long without refrigeration. Buying them in bulk means getting multiple meals at once, which is convenient but requires careful consideration.

Check Shelf Life and Storage Conditions

One of the first things I looked for was the expiration or “best by” date. MREs typically last 3-5 years when stored properly, but some brands offer extended shelf life up to 10 years. I made sure to store mine in a cool, dry place to maintain freshness. Bulk purchases mean I have to consider storage space and conditions carefully.

Consider Variety and Nutritional Content

Eating the same meal repeatedly can get old fast. I chose bulk packs that offer a variety of menus so I wouldn’t get bored. Also, I checked the calorie count and nutritional info to ensure the meals meet my dietary needs, especially if I plan to rely on them for extended periods.

Packaging and Portability

I noticed that some bulk MREs come in sturdy cartons, while others are in plastic tubs or cases. Since I sometimes carry them on hikes, lightweight and compact packaging is a plus. If you plan to store them long-term, packaging that resists moisture and pests is essential.

Price and Value

Buying in bulk usually saves money per meal, but I compared prices across different suppliers and brands. Sometimes paying a bit more means better taste or longer shelf life. I also looked for sets that include accessories like flameless heaters, utensils, and condiments, which add value.

Brand Reputation and Reviews

I read reviews and sought recommendations to find reliable brands. Some brands are known for better taste and quality, while others focus on affordability. Checking other buyers’ experiences helped me avoid low-quality or expired products.

Special Dietary Needs

If you have allergies or dietary restrictions, like gluten-free or vegetarian options, make sure the bulk MREs you choose cater to those needs. I found some brands offer specialized menus, which is great for ensuring everyone’s health and comfort.
